Question Got one used, how do I find out what options it has?

Picked up my new baby today, maybe the first used Screw sale. Is there a way,like maybe the Ford site, to put in the VIN and see what options were ordered from the factory?

Have a dealer run the vin through their computer. That should do it along with giving any recalls and service issue history.

I called the dealership and gave the VIN and they faxed me a copy of the original purchase order/window sticker. My truck happened to have a business card from the dealer it was leased out of before I bought it.
